It's All Hallow's Eve, and Cooger and Dark's Pandemonium Shadow Show has come to town.

Hear the music, see the lights, shrug off life's worries and enter a place where dreams are not dreams, and wishes can be real.

All this awaits two boys trembling on the brink of manhood. But entering the smoke, mazes and mirrors, they will discover that not all dreams are worth the cost that must be paid . . .

Ray Bradbury's seminal tale of life in small-town America is as prescient today as it was sixty years ago.
